adjective
1(of a role or status) existing in name only:Thailand retained nominal independence under Japanese military occupation of, relating to, or consisting of names. Grammar relating to, headed by, or having the function of a noun.
2(of a price or amount of money) very small; far below the real value or cost:some firms charge only a nominal fee for the service
3(of a quantity or dimension, especially of manufactured articles) stated or expressed but not necessarily corresponding exactly to the real value:legislation allowed variation around the nominal weight (that printed on each packet) Economics (of a rate or other figure) expressed in terms of a certain amount, without making allowance for changes in real value over time:the nominal exchange rate
4 informal (chiefly in the context of space travel) functioning normally or acceptably.
